Michael would like to know the mean bowling score for a city-wide league in his area. From past studies, Michael knows the bowling scores' population standard deviation to be 54 pins.
(a) Assuming that he would like to be 98% confident of the results, give the critical value that corresponds to this level of confidence? Round to two decimals and remember that critical values are defined to be positive.
(b) If he would like to have a maximum error of 12 pins, how many games should he sample?
